H2: Understanding the Basics: What is a 3D Box Generator Laser Cut?
So, what exactly is a 3D box generator laser cut? Simply put, it's a digital tool that helps you design boxes with precise measurements, ready for laser cutting. You input your desired dimensions, and the generator spits out a flat, 2D design file (usually in formats like SVG or DXF) that your laser cutter can use to create the box components. Think of it like a digital blueprint for your box. This is different from manually creating plans for laser-cut boxes which can be time consuming and prone to error. With a 3D box generator laser cut, the process is streamlined. The software takes care of the complex calculations needed to create tabs, slots, and other features that allow the box to be assembled easily.

The core function of a 3D box generator laser cut involves several key steps. First, you will input the dimensions for your desired box. This usually includes the length, width, and height of the box, as well as the thickness of the material you plan to use. Then, you'll choose the style of the box. Some common styles include standard boxes with flaps, boxes with lids, and boxes with finger joints. Once you have configured your dimensions and style, the generator creates a 2D layout for the laser cutting process. This layout shows all the necessary cuts and folds, often including tabs or slots for easy assembly. After designing your box, the layout file is saved in a compatible format (like SVG or DXF) which can then be imported into the software that controls your laser cutter. You can adjust the cut settings, such as power and speed, based on the material you're using. The laser cutter then follows the design to cut the box components. After the laser cutting is complete, you can remove the cut components and assemble your box. The design often will have tabs or slots which makes for easy and sturdy construction. H2: Material Matters: Choosing the Right Material for Laser Cutting
Choosing the right material is a crucial step. The material you choose affects the look, durability, and functionality of your 3D box generator laser cut. Wood is a popular option. You have many types of wood to choose from, including plywood, MDF, and solid wood. Plywood is a good all-around choice, as it is stable and easy to cut. MDF (Medium-Density Fiberboard) is smooth and consistent, making it suitable for painting or finishing. Solid wood offers a more premium look.
Acrylic is also a great choice. It is available in various colors and thicknesses, and it is easy to cut and engrave. It's perfect for decorative boxes or projects where you want a sleek, modern look. Cardboard is also a versatile and affordable choice, especially for packaging or prototypes. Make sure it is suitable for laser cutting, since certain cardboard will char easily. Other materials you can use include fabric, leather, and even metal. However, laser cutting metal requires a more powerful laser cutter. When choosing your material, consider the intended use of the box. For example, if the box will be used outdoors, you'll want a weather-resistant material. Consider the thickness. The thickness of the material will affect the stability and appearance of the box.
